Mehbooba’s biggest allegation about DDC election – central blocking of non-BJP parties

PDP President Mehbooba Mufti on Saturday accused the Center of blocking the participation of political parties other than the BJP in the ongoing District Development Council (DDC) elections in Jammu and Kashmir.

The major parties in the Valley, including the National Conference and the PDP, have accused him of not getting equal opportunity in the elections. They allege that the administration does not allow their candidates to be promoted and is under house arrest.

The PDP chief tweeted, “The Government of India is blocking the participation of non-BJP parties in the DDC elections.” Despite insufficient security, PDP leader Basheer Ahmed was arrested in Pahalgam in the name of security. Today is the last day of the nomination and DC Anantnag has spoken for his release.

It is difficult to provide security for each candidate, and the candidates are being provided with mass security and are kept in safe areas, police said. Inspector General of Police Vijay Kumar said the candidates were being given double security. The security forces also defend the area they want to campaign for.
